📄 游戏使用说明.txt
字号:
(注意!!!)由于该游戏使用了一些老的API,所以在JDK1.5的命令行格式下不能直接运行。所以运行时请用本文件同目录下的
TextPad.exe运行(这是一个普通的Java编辑器,很好用的,而且超小只有1.8M大)。
1.请双击TextPad.exe,会出现一些如路径不对和找不到帮助文档的信息,这些不用管,因为我是直接把它从我的电脑上复制过来的,没有用安装程序才会出现这些错误信息.(安装程序是txpeng472.exe,如果您不闲烦可以先安装)
2.将Hanoi11.java拖到TextPad的工作区来,然后按Ctrl+3(运行Applet的快捷方式,编译的是Ctrl+1).这样就可以运行本游戏了.
经过我小组一周的辛勤努力,我们推出了我们的“汉诺塔二代”游戏。
该游戏实现了
这是一个Applet小游戏。
1.能够实现3到9层的不同难度的汉诺塔游戏;(按”+”,”-”Button可自由选)
背景图片上有三座塔,用二维数组表示盘子的大小,调用awt 包中Graphics
的drawLine()方法画盘子;
2.具有计时和计步功能。
计时器是一个TextFied,这部分最易实现,因为可以用System.currentTimeMillis()
方法获得系统当前的时间,把游戏结束时间减去开始时间再由毫秒换算过来就可以啦。
3.具有排行榜功能。
我们给玩家提供了一个TextArea来输入姓名,玩家开始游戏,计时器开始计时,
计步器计步,当玩家将所有盘子均搬到第三座塔上时,游戏结束,计时和计步自动停止。玩家按下”排行榜”按钮,自己的成绩就会加到排行榜中,还会获得一个分数,这些信息都会在命令行里显示。
开始挪动盘子和完成任务时最下面的TextArea都会显示不一样的信息,如果你用最少的步数完成了就会夸你"真厉害",如果不是最少的步数完成的会提示你是否要再试试,不赖吧!
另外,我们在演示时还会加上可选的背景音乐,还会提供自动卸载的功能。^_^
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-